Evening Went With a Bang
Hethersett and Tas Valley
Cricket Club members braved the cold and torrential rain for a fireworks
display and prize presentation evening at their Flordon headquarters. Chairman Tony Smith
reported on “the most successful season in the club’s long history”
which had seen the first team win the Norfolk League first division title
to gain promotion to the third division of the Norfolk Alliance. In addition the club won
the Wensum Knockout Cup, were runners-up in the Norfolk Junior Knockout
Cup and reached the semi-finals of the Kimberley Cup. The Under-16s had
won an inaugural Under-16s Knockout tournament and the end of season super
sixes had once again provided an enjoyable day. During the season a new
electronic scoreboard had been installed and a lottery grant had allowed
new practice nets to be put into place. Matt Ellis was named
player of the year for outstanding performances in the first team with
both bat and ball and brother Richard Ellis won the prestigious clubman of
the year award for his work behind the scenes as well as on the field of
play. There were bouquets for the ladies who provide teas and help to
clear up throughout the season.
Clubman of the Year Richard Ellis with club chairman Tony Smith The following awards were
presented: Under-11 player of the year, Adam Race; Under-13 player of the
year, Joel Howard; Third team bowler of the year, Joe Brett; third team
batsman of the year, Tom Brandon-Street; Second team bowler of the year,
Dave Austin; second team batsman of the year, Rob Mitchell; First team
bowler of the year, Assad Abbas; First team batsman of the year, Matt
Ellis. Fielding Cup (excluding wicketkeepers), Matt Ellis; Fielding Cup (including wicketkeepers, Nick Burrett; Most improved player, Ross Jones; Best bowling performance, Dave Bellchamber; Best batting performance, Tim Shelley; Duck Cup for most ducks, Alex Reeder and Joe Brett; Overall Bowling Cup, Shaun Barker; Overall Batting Cup, Matt Ellis; Player of the year, Matt Ellis; clubman of the year, Richard Ellis; Young player of the year, Joe Brett.
